South Bend Redevelopment Commission <br />227 West Jefferson Boulevard, Room 1308, South Bend, Indiana <br />Redevelopment Commission Agenda Item <br />DAT E : 3/24/2025 <br />FROM: Joseph Molnar – Assistant Director of Growth & <br />Opportunity <br />SUBJECT: Budget Request – Main Wayne Parking Garage <br />Elevator Repair <br />Funding Source* (circle) River West; River East; South Side; Douglas Road; West Washington; RDC General; Riv. East Res. <br />* Funds are subject to the City Controller's determination of availability; if funds are unavailable, as solely determined by the City Controller, then the <br />authorization of the expenditure of such funds shall be void and of no effect. <br />PURPOSE OF REQUEST: Budget Request for $550,000 for repair of the elevator at the Main Wayne Parking <br />Garage located at 119 W Wayne St. <br />SPECIFICS: On June 20, 2024, the Redevelopment Commission closed on the property commonly known as the <br />Main Wayne Parking Garage located at 119 W Wayne St with the desire of opening it has a full public parking <br />garage. Staff of both Venues Parks and the Arts and the RDC have been going through the process of getting the <br />garage ready for public parking. This included updating signage, computer systems and internet connectivity, as <br />well as new gate equipment. The intention is the garage will operate similar to the other three downtown public <br />parking garages. <br />As the south portion of downtown continues to be redeveloped and new buildings are constructed on existing <br />parking lots, the need for public parking will grow. <br />The elevator in the building currently needs reconstructed and repaired. The $550,000 would cover the <br />consultation, design, and replacement of the elevator. <br />Staff recommends approval. <br />_________________________Pres/V-Pres <br />ATTEST: __________________Secretary <br />Date: ____________________ <br /> APPROVED Not Approved <br />SOUTH BEND REDEVELOPMENT COMMISSION <br />March 27, 2025 <br />
